Albert Bartlett’s Hot-Well Tanks
Design, fabrication and installation of two 15,000L stainless steel hot-well tanks with full steam and boiler feed pipework.
- Two 15,000L hot-well tanks fabricated from 304 stainless steel
- Off-site fabrication and on-site installation
- Full condensate, steam and boiler feed pipework
- Large mechanical installation with detailed planning
Albert Bartlett’s Steam Header
Design, fabrication and installation of a PD5500 CAT 3 pressure vessel and replacement steam header for long-term client Albert Bartlett’s.
- CAT 3 pressure vessel fabricated to PD5500
- Design collaboration with IGNIS TES
- Off-site fabrication and on-site installation
- Coordinated transport and lifting operations
